手把手教你使用VB来创建ASP组件(4)

2016-01-29 19:15 1 1 收藏

手把手教你使用VB来创建ASP组件(4),手把手教你使用VB来创建ASP组件(4)

【 tulaoshi.com - ASP 】

  3、 Add方法

  Add方法的目的是向数据库中添加一条新的CD信息,因此它打开的记录集要求能够更新。这就不能像OpenDB中那样仅用Open打开数据集。详细的代码见下面:

Private Sub Add(Id As String, Name As String, Author As String, Price As Currency, Information As String)

Dim NewConn As New ADODB.Connection

Dim NewRecordsetCD As New ADODB.Recordset

NewConn.Open "Provider=SQLOLEDB;DataSource=MUSE;Initial Catalog=Music;UserId=Wayne;Password=AbCdEfG"

NewRecordsetCD.Open "SELECT * FROM CD", NewConn, adOpenDynamic, adLockOptimistic

NewRecordsetCD.AddNew

NewRecordsetCD.Fields("CD_ID") = Id

NewRecordsetCD.Fields("CD_Name") = Name

NewRecordsetCD.Fields("CD_Author") = Author

NewRecordsetCD.Fields("CD_Price") = Price

NewRecordsetCD.Fields("CD_Information") = Information

NewRecordsetCD.Update

End Sub

解释:使用 NewRecordsetCD.AddNew,

NewRecordsetCD.Fields(“Some_Key”)=Some_Value

NewRecordsetCD.Update 来添加一条纪录

4、 Delete方法:

  这个方法的目的是为了删除库中的某条CD名和相关的信息。它的实现方法是通过查询表中唯一的CD_ID来定位CD信息,从而删除该行纪录

Private Sub Delete(Id As String)

Dim NewConn As New ADODB.Connection

Dim RecordsetDelete As New ADODB.Recordset

NewConn.Open "Provider=SQLOLEDB;DataSource=MUSE;Initial Catalog=Music;UserId=Wayne;Password=AbCdEfG"

’从表中删除一条信息

NewConn.Execute "DELETE FROM CD WHERE CD_ID ='" & Id & "'", adCmdText + adExecuteNoRecords

End Sub 

来源:https://www.tulaoshi.com/n/20160129/1508867.html

延伸阅读
标签: ASP
  四、创建一个调用组件的ASP页 我们已经编译了组件,并且已经注册了它,现在我想介绍一下如何在ASP程序中调用我们刚注册的组件。打开一最喜欢使用的ASP编辑器,创建一个新的ASP页面。取名为FirstCom.asp : <%Option Explicit Response.Buffer = True Response.Expires = 0 %> <html> <head> <title> 你的第一个Ja...
标签: ASP
  五、程序设计标示符(ProgID) 如果用过CreateObject方法的朋友,都会知道程序设计标示符(ProgID),它是,它是你给Server.CreateObject的参数,也就是你想使用的组件的标示符。现在就有个问题了,你怎么知道你创建的组件的标示符是什么,你又如何改变它呢?在很简单,在Visual J++ 和 Visual Basic中,你的工程(Project)的名字...
标签: ASP
  6、 好程序写完了,现在点开工具栏的Project,点击WayneStudio Properties (在最底下)。选择COM Classes,,在Automatically generate Type Library中选中JavaASP'类,并且点击'OK',如下图。   
标签: ASP
  五花八门的SQL产品多得要命,或许你早顾不得其它甩开袖子就动手干了。但你要同时采用ASP和SQL的话就可能会头晕。MySQL、SQL Server和mSQL都是绝佳的SQL工具,可惜,在ASP的环境下你却用不着它们来创建实用的SQL语句。不过,你可以利用自己掌握的Access知识以及相应的Access技能,再加上我们的提示和技巧,相信一定能成功地在你的ASP网...
标签: 盘发教程
1.首先 将头发扎一个马尾。 2.使用发梭从发结的位置插进去,记住要插在中间的位置上哦! 3.将头发放进 将梭子的圆圈中,再往下扯。   4.头发梭过来之后就是这个样子了哦! 5.用梳子梳一梳发尾,将发尾扎一个皮筋。 6.再将发尾向内盘进去用夹子固定...

经验教程

436

收藏

34
微博分享 QQ分享 QQ空间 手机页面 收藏网站 回到头部